Honeywell’s state-of-the-art simulation labs aim to replicate how individuals might identify vulnerabilities in any system and how they could breach security measures, including office systems. By understanding the mindset of hackers through these simulations, the company can develop software solutions and create security shields, leading to timely upgrade patches, said Ashish Gaikwad, Managing Director at Honeywell Automation India.

“In these labs, we contemplate who can think about such attacks and how to prevent such attacks. We simulate two types of teams, what we call the Red team and the Blue team. The Red team breaches available networks and the Blue team defends by anticipating this breach by the Red team,” Gaikwad said.

Adding that Honeywell has been a pioneer in developing specific algorithms and cyber security software that can provide early detection of threats, he said industrial setups under the company’s surveillance can avoid malware or attacks.

“Our cyber security is very much geared towards industrial cybersecurity. We provide automation and control systems for mission-critical applications, meaning one cannot afford to shut them down; it has to run 24/7 365 days a year. To ensure these systems continue to run, there are many processes and our overall suite of cybersecurity solutions helps with this,” he said.

“Honeywell can map the vulnerability that can compromise the system — this is a consulting service we provide. We provide them phase-by-phase by giving a roadmap for implementing cybersecurity after considering their budgets as well.”

He added that the company has various applications to automatically evaluate possible holes in the network. A continuous monitoring application acts like a watchdog to continuously look at threats from external sources. A solution can control the open ports and monitor USB activities — when people use thumb drives or USB ports to plug in any device in an industrial environment, they can sometimes, without malintent, introduce strong viruses or malware that can affect the mission control and critical control systems. Honeywell also provides patch or software control management.

“And lastly, we also have a security operations centre — a single physical location through which you can monitor all your installations remotely. Companies could be physically in different geographies, but we monitor them from one location. In short, we provide the full stack of all services — the software and hardware required for an end-to-end solution.”
